Home
last modified time | relevance | path

Searched refs:spill_offset (Results 1 – 4 of 4) sorted by relevance

/art/compiler/utils/
Dmanaged_register.h91 ManagedRegisterSpill(const ManagedRegister& other, uint32_t size, uint32_t spill_offset) in ManagedRegisterSpill() argument
92 : ManagedRegister(other), size_(size), spill_offset_(spill_offset) { } in ManagedRegisterSpill()
/art/compiler/jni/quick/x86/
Dcalling_convention_x86.cc177 int32_t spill_offset = CurrentParamStackOffset().Uint32Value(); in EntrySpills() local
178 ManagedRegisterSpill spill(in_reg, size, spill_offset); in EntrySpills()
185 ManagedRegisterSpill spill2(in_reg, size, spill_offset + 4); in EntrySpills()
/art/compiler/jni/quick/x86_64/
Dcalling_convention_x86_64.cc175 int32_t spill_offset = CurrentParamStackOffset().Uint32Value(); in EntrySpills() local
176 ManagedRegisterSpill spill(in_reg, size, spill_offset); in EntrySpills()
/art/compiler/optimizing/
Dcode_generator_arm64.cc169 int64_t spill_offset, in SaveRestoreLiveRegistersHelper() argument
189 int64_t max_ls_pair_offset = spill_offset + core_spill_size + fp_spill_size - 2 * reg_size; in SaveRestoreLiveRegistersHelper()
196 __ Add(new_base, base, Operand(spill_offset + core_spill_size)); in SaveRestoreLiveRegistersHelper()
198 spill_offset = -core_spill_size; in SaveRestoreLiveRegistersHelper()
200 DCHECK(masm->IsImmLSPair(spill_offset, ls_access_size)); in SaveRestoreLiveRegistersHelper()
205 __ StoreCPURegList(core_list, MemOperand(base, spill_offset)); in SaveRestoreLiveRegistersHelper()
206 __ StoreCPURegList(fp_list, MemOperand(base, spill_offset + core_spill_size)); in SaveRestoreLiveRegistersHelper()
208 __ LoadCPURegList(core_list, MemOperand(base, spill_offset)); in SaveRestoreLiveRegistersHelper()
209 __ LoadCPURegList(fp_list, MemOperand(base, spill_offset + core_spill_size)); in SaveRestoreLiveRegistersHelper()